Which of the following is an advantage that self-regulatory agencies such as the BBB and the NARB have over governmental laws and regulatory agencies?

A) Slower response to issues
B) Independence from industry standards
C) Limited consumer representation
D) Streamlined and flexible processes

Final answer:

Self-regulatory agencies like the BBB and NARB have the advantage of streamlined and flexible processes, which allow for quicker responses to industry changes compared to governmental agencies.

Step-by-step explanation:

The advantage that self-regulatory agencies such as the BBB (Better Business Bureau) and the NARB (National Advertising Review Board) have over governmental laws and regulatory agencies is D) Streamlined and flexible processes. Self-regulatory agencies can often address issues more quickly and adapt to changes in industry standards without the need for extensive bureaucratic processes.

Unlike the slow response times and rigidity sometimes seen with governmental agencies, self-regulatory organizations are not bound by the same level of procedural constraints, allowing them to act with greater speed and flexibility. This can be especially beneficial in industries that experience rapid change and require timely responses to emerging challenges.
